Abstract

The utility model relates to the technical field of tire replacing devices, and discloses a steel wire rope-driven tire quick change device, which comprises a base, fixed support wheels, a movable support wheel, a large support seat, a small support seat, a swinging arm, a steel wire rope, a screw rod and a handle, wherein two fixed support wheels are fixed at a certain interval at the left end of the base from front to back; the movable support wheel is positioned on the right middle part of the base; the small support seat and the large support seat are fixedly arranged on the base which is positioned on the right side of the movable support wheel from left to right; the screw rod is arranged at the upper end of the large support seat through a screw thread; the handle is fixedly arranged at one end of the screw rod; a movable pulley is fixedly arranged on the lower part of the large support seat; the right end of the swinging arm is hinged on the small support seat; and the left end of the swinging arm is fixed together with the movable support wheel. The steel wire rope-driven tire quick change device has a reasonable and compact structure, and is convenient to use; and the swinging arm is driven to rotate by pulling the steel wire rope for driving the movable support wheel to move upwards and downwards, so that a tire can be rapidly replaced, and the tire replacing efficiency is increased.
